Baseline testing provides a dependable reference point that helps teams understand how software behaves before and after changes are introduced. By capturing expected results, performance metrics, or system responses at a specific point in time, teams can use this baseline to measure the impact of future updates with greater accuracy.
In practice, baseline testing supports clearer comparisons during development and release cycles. When new code, configuration changes, or infrastructure updates are applied, current test results are evaluated against the established baseline. Any deviation signals a potential regression or unintended behavior change, allowing teams to investigate and address issues early.
Baseline testing is particularly useful in environments with frequent deployments and automated pipelines. It helps ensure consistency across builds and environments by validating that changes do not alter established behavior unless intentionally planned. This reduces uncertainty during releases and improves overall confidence in system stability.
By anchoring testing efforts to a known standard, baseline testing enables teams to make informed decisions, detect subtle issues, and maintain reliable software as systems continue to evolve.